CUET PG History Exam 2026 Overview

Candidates must understand both the CUET History syllabus and the exam pattern to perform well in the CUET History exam. Familiarity with the syllabus and the exam format in advance allows students to develop an effective preparation strategy. The table below presents an overview of the CUET PG 2026 History Exam:

CUET PG History Exam 2026 Overview
Aspect Details
Name of the Exam Common University Entrance Test 2026 for Postgraduate Programs
Exam Conducting Body National Testing Agency (NTA)
Mode of Examination Computer-based Test (CBT)
Language Options English and Hindi
Frequency of Exam Once a year
Types of Questions Multiple Choice Questions (MCQs)
Total Number of Questions 75
Total Marks 300
Marking Scheme
  • +4 for Correct Answers
  • -1 for Incorrect Answers
  • No marks for Unanswered Questions
Negative Marking Yes
Official Website pgcuet.samarth.ac.in

CUET PG History Unit Wise Syllabus 2026

The table below outlines the important topics of CUET PG History syllabus. Candidates can refer to the PDF above for a detailed syllabus.

CUET PG History Unit Wise Syllabus
Units Topics
Ancient History of India (10000 BC to 1206 AD) Stone Age, Indus Valley Civilization, Aryan & Vedic Age, Mauryan Empire, Gupta Empire, Early South Indian States
Early Medieval India (750 AD - 1206 AD) Rise of Rajputs, Chola Empire, Indian Feudalism, Trade & Commerce, Village Economy
Medieval History of India (1206 - 1707 AD) Delhi Sultanate (Khilji, Tughlaq Dynasties), Mughal Empire, Bhakti & Sufi Movements, Expansion of Mughal Empire
Modern History of India (1707 - 1947 AD) Colonialism, British Raj, Social & Religious Reform Movements, Indian National Movement, Gandhian Movement
European History French Revolution, English Civil War, American & Russian Revolutions, World Wars
